Florida Influencer Refused to Become a Bridesmaid for a Close Friend’s Wedding After Learning It Would Cost 10 Grand: ‘Declining is an Option??’

Standing beside a close friend on her wedding day is traditionally viewed as a cherished milestone. But as social expectations and bridal events continue to skyrocket in cost, becoming a bridesmaid can feel less like a privilege and more like a financial sentence.

For Florida content creator Kirby (@kirby_j), an innocent mention of modern wedding budgets was all the motivation she needed to politely and loudly bow out. In a hilarious TikTok storytime that has gathered over 319,000 views, Kirby held nothing back while detailing why she officially declined her friend Paris’s invitation to stand at the altar.

Kirby listed multiple personal hurdles standing in the way of her bridesmaid duties

Kirby laid out her case alongside Paris and her mother. She explained that being a bridesmaid simply didn’t align with her current life and unpredictable schedule.

Among her top reasons, Kirby cited living across the country. This makes it nearly impossible for her to attend a long string of pre-wedding showers and bachelorette trips. She also pointed out that her volatile acting career and a distant 18-month timeline made committing to rigid plans stressful.

“She gets engaged, she starts talking to me about ‘oh, bridesmaid this, and we’re going to do this,'” Kirby recalled. The creator admitted that the sudden onset of obligations made her feel “like a trapped rat.”

A casual mention of a $10,000 price tag provided the ultimate exit ramp

The turning point came during a casual game of Mahjong. Paris casually mentioned that standard bridesmaid expenses can easily climb up to $10,000 nowadays. That is when travel, attire, and events are factored in.

Recognizing her moment to escape without burning bridges, Kirby seized the opportunity immediately. “Paris, I’m resigning! I don’t want to be a bridesmaid!” she declared right then and there.

While Paris playfully pushed back in the video, insisting that “nobody says no,” Kirby stood her ground. She maintained that she was far better suited to celebrate the big day as a stress-free guest.

Why rising wedding costs are forcing friends to rethink traditional bridesmaid roles

Kirby’s viral debate touches on a growing cultural shift surrounding modern wedding culture. Between multi-day bachelorette trips, designer dresses, hair and makeup requirements, and travel expenses, the financial strain placed on bridal parties has reached an all-time high.

Turning down an offer to be a bridesmaid was once considered a major social taboo. But now, more people are setting realistic financial boundaries rather than going into debt for someone else’s wedding. True friendship means supporting a couple’s happiness, even if that support comes from a seat in the audience instead of the altar.

Kirby remains firm that guest status is the ultimate win-win

Closing out the chaotic group discussion, Kirby laughed off the unwritten rules of bridal etiquette. She reiterated that saying no isn’t about lacking love for the bride. It’s about protecting your own peace.

At the end of the day, attending a wedding should be a celebration, not a financial burden. If stepping back into a guest role keeps your friendship intact and your bank account happy, setting that boundary is worth every penny.
